Local mother concerned her child would lose care if Anthem and Parkview can’t make a deal

FORT WAYNE, Ind. (WPTA) – Parkview and Anthem are yet to make a deal, meaning that after August 16th, people using Anthem insurance would no longer be in Parkview’s network.

Dominic Durnell, a local boy, was diagnosed with Leukemia in January and has been receiving treatment from Parkview and Riley Children’s Hospital in Indianapolis, but if the two can’t agree, then he will be out of network.

“Since they wouldn’t be in the network, we would most likely have to travel to Riley Children’s Hospital because they do accept Anthem. So, they would be in network and would not be as costly as if we were still getting treated at Parkview,” said Cristina Ray-Durnell, Dominic’s mother…
